Willy Sock

To keep your willy warm on those intimate nights with those one night stand slappers.
My dad asked me if he could borrow a willy sock as him and my mother wanted to naked hug.
by Willy sock maker March 05, 2010
mugGet the Willy Sock mug.

willy sock

a sock designed to keep one's willy warm.
"gosh, my willy's so cold!"

"go put a willy sock on then"
by schlame February 23, 2007
mugGet the willy sock mug.